The solvent properties of water mean that many different substances can dissolve in it because of its polarity. This allows substances to be carried in the blood and sap of plants as they dissolve in water. It also makes water a good medium for metabolic reactions.

Metabolic water refers to water created inside a living organism through their metabolism, by oxidizing energy-containing substances in their food. In mammals, the water produced from metabolism of protein roughly equals the amount needed to excrete the urea which is a byproduct of the metabolism of protein.

Water is a very important transport medium for living organisms because of its solvent properties and because it remains a liquid over a large range of temperatures. In catabolic reactions, water is used to break bonds in larger molecules in order to make smaller molecules. Water is central to two related, fundamental metabolic reactions in organisms: photosynthesis and cellular respiration. Water is an excellent solvent for ions and polar molecules (molecules with an uneven charge) because the water molecules are attracted to them, collect around them and separate them, so that they dissolve. The body obtains water primarily by absorbing it from the digestive tract. Additionally, a small amount of water is produced when the body processes (metabolizes) certain nutrients.
